Understand Your Door Mechanisms

There are a few types of garage door openers. Each achieves the same thing—opening your garage doors—but in different ways. The most common system is the chain drive. A chain attached to a trolley opens the door by pulling it on a rail via a motor. Belt drives do the same, but with a belt, and more quietly than the chain. There are others types and it’s important to understand your choices so that you can make the right decision based on your needs. Perhaps you are most concerned with expense, or maybe you need something quiet.

Garage door openers are not what lift the weight of the door. The motors don’t have much horsepower to get things moving, so the door’s springs do most of the heavy lifting. During installation, the springs must be adjusted to carry that weight, otherwise things simply won’t work properly.
